Discover the Mega World, part of our popular Discovery Channel
series, is a fantastic non fiction book for kids and adults alike.
Crammed with unbelievable facts and stunning photos, adults,
teenagers and kids aged 9+ will be enthralled from start to finish.
. Dramatic photos on every page to draw in your child and encourage
them to find out more by reading. . Gives key subject areas Earth,
nature, science, technology, history and people an exciting, unique
twist to engage young readers from the start. . Showcases only the
most incredible facts to wow and amaze your child. Hundreds of
dramatic photographs and more than 3000 amazing facts showcase our
colossal planet and everything on it. Discover the Mega World looks
at core reference subjects from a gigantic perspective. From
prehistoric giants and super-sized space to mighty structures and
mega cities, the action-packed text and innovative design concepts
provide a thrilling reading experience. Six super chapters inside
Discover the Mega World: . Vast Oceans: Journey through Earth's
biggest and most mysterious habitat. . Prehistoric Giants: Meet the
mega monsters that have ruled our planet throughout history. .
Extreme Universe: From colliding galaxies to fiery star birth, this
tour of the Universe is guaranteed to make you feel tiny. . Super
Structures: Discover the technology behind immense feats of
engineering. . Mega Cities: Take at trip through the crowded
streets and find out how megacities are keeping pace. . Building
History: Explore a world of colossal constructions, spectacular
structures and mighty monuments. Kids will love to discover the
world with fascinating facts such as: . The blue whale's heart is
the size of a small car and its body is more than twice the length
of a T rex. . Jupiter is the largest planet in the Solar System 2.5
times the mass of all the other planets added together. . By night,
Tokyo is the brightest city on the planet, as seen from space.
Tokyo also has the biggest population of 34.8 million people.
